Here are a few low cost tips for the kitchen and your home office:

Kitchen -  wicker baskets are great for holding papers, vegetables or fruit
- trays (one size or with divided compartments) are very handy and come in a variety of sizes, use one on a coffee table or in a drawer or cupboard to organize items
- appliance manuals should all go in a ziplock bag and be put in a safe place for easy access
- clear glass or plastic canisters make great containers for dry cereal, baking items or treats
- ziplock bags are great organizers on their own, use one for birthday items like candles, cake decorating items, food coloring, etc.
- spice racks whether you like them visible or in a cupboard keeps spices organized and easy to find
- add some hooks to inside cupboard doors to hang an extra kitchen towel, barbecue tools or other item you use 
- a cleaning caddie keeps cleaning products together and stores easily under the kitchen sink

Home Office - filing cabinet or paper file box with compartments to keep all of your papers in order
- a must have is a paper shredder
- labelled binders for easy access 
- a bulletin board is useful for inspiration as well as for pinning important information you want to see daily
-magazine holders wooden or cardboard can help keep books and papers organized
- small wicker baskets can organize random office items
- desk lamp for task lighting
- book shelves of course for your physical reading material
- organize books by theme or alphabetically for easier access
- an old dresser that you repaint or re-stain can be a great way to keep items organized and out of sight
